by Jean Sauvaget (Author), Claude Cahen (Author)
Introduction to the History of the Muslim East: A Bibliographical Guide, based on the revised second edition by Claude Cahen, serves as an essential resource for students and scholars delving into the rich and complex history of the Islamic world. This comprehensive guide focuses on the core regions that shaped Islamic civilization--Arabia, Syria-Palestine, Mesopotamia, Egypt, Iran, and Turkey--highlighting their historical and cultural significance. By emphasizing the Muslim East over peripheral regions, the work seeks to provide a more focused and nuanced understanding of Islam's formative and flourishing periods while also addressing the broader historical impact of regions like Spain and North Africa. The guide underscores the need for critical judgment and interdisciplinary collaboration in Islamic studies, blending history and Orientalism to enhance research and understanding.
